Despite its many benefits, the integration of technology in physical therapy presents challenges that must be navigated carefully.
While the integration of technology in physical therapy offers numerous benefits, it also presents regulatory and compliance challenges. Ensuring adherence to privacy laws, such as the Health Insurance Portability and Accountability Act (HIPAA), is paramount to protect patient data and maintain confidentiality. Therapists and healthcare organizations must stay informed about changing regulations and implement robust security measures to safeguard sensitive information. Furthermore, compliance with licensing and reimbursement guidelines is essential to ensure that telehealth services are delivered legally and ethically.
Technological barriers, such as limited access to high-speed internet or a lack of technical proficiency among patients, can hinder the effective implementation of telehealth and digital tools. Addressing these challenges requires a multifaceted approach, including investing in infrastructure and providing technical support to patients. Educating patients on how to use digital platforms and ensuring that technology is user-friendly are critical steps in overcoming these barriers. Additionally, healthcare providers must be prepared to offer alternative solutions for patients who are unable to access or navigate digital tools effectively.

The future of physical therapy is poised for further innovation with advancements in wearable technology. Wearable devices equipped with sensors can monitor patient movements, provide real-time feedback, and track progress, offering valuable insights for both therapists and patients. These devices can detect subtle changes in movement patterns, allowing for early intervention and more precise adjustments to treatment plans. As wearable technology continues to evolve, it will play an increasingly vital role in personalizing and enhancing physical therapy interventions.
The integration of virtual reality (VR) in physical therapy holds significant promise for enhancing patient engagement and treatment efficacy. VR can simulate real-world environments, providing immersive experiences that facilitate rehabilitation and improve functional outcomes. Patients can practice movements and tasks in a safe and controlled environment, enhancing their confidence and motivation. The use of VR also allows therapists to create tailored rehabilitation scenarios, addressing specific challenges and goals for each patient.
